The aluminium casting block is aways a problem, because there is no flat side
And you need to check to have, at mins, two faces flat and square at 90°
Boring is also a challenging job, because it's a long bore with vibration risks for the tool.

I start the kit with the machining of the wheels. at first, the flanges from bar-stock aluminium foil. After that, machining in steel the diabolo form bearing holder. Four time the same. Start the assembling of the spikes, rims, everything with copper rivets and rivets-gun.

(Ph 1 3) Then draw the six centers of the three virtual axes of the crankshaft, the master and the two axes of the connecting rod.

@ aerofourcycle. Yes, two time cast iron together and result is exceptional
Don't forget that my target is to have a slow rpm engine, and is will be better with "heavy" piston. But by the way, compression is very good with less leak between piston-piston ring and cylinder
